You may not think you need a lawyer until you find yourself in the middle of a legal matter. Whether it’s a divorce, an accident you’ve been in, or estate planning, having an attorney you can trust is essential. Here are some tips to help you choose a lawyer that’s right for you and your family.
Define your needs – what type of lawyer do you need and for what purpose?
Looking for a lawyer can seem intimidating, but it doesn’t have to be. Before embarking on any search for legal counsel, defining your needs is an important first step. Decide what type of lawyer you require – from tax to corporate law and everything in between – as well as the purpose they will serve. An experienced legal professional can provide guidance on details and processes specific to your case that are integral in finding the right fit. Once you know exactly what you’re looking for, you can focus on finding the right lawyer who can meet all of your requirements.
Do your research – check out online reviews, ask friends or family for recommendations, or look for lawyers with experience in your specific type of legal issue
When it comes to finding legal help, it’s important that you do your due diligence. Make sure to take the time to research a lawyer before making any commitments. An easy way to start is by checking out online reviews for local lawyers – this can give you a good idea of what kind of reputation they have and if their services match your needs. Don’t forget to ask family and friends if they can recommend a trusted lawyer as well – word of mouth goes a long way, so finding someone through first-hand experience can be incredibly helpful. Finally, make sure the lawyers you investigate have experience in your particular type of legal issue, as not all practices are the same when it comes to specialized areas of law. Ultimately, doing your research is critical; and with the right precautions, you can find yourself with an attorney who checks off all the boxes.
Schedule consultations – this will give you a chance to meet the lawyer in person and get a feel for their personality and how they would handle your case
Meeting a lawyer in person is an important part of finding the right fit for you and your case. Scheduling consultations allow you to talk with different lawyers, so you can get a better feel for their different personalities and how they might handle your situation. Don’t be afraid to ask plenty of questions to ensure that the lawyer understands and values your case. Directory listings, online reviews, and feedback from other customers can help decide who you wanted to meet with and narrow down the options. Many firms and law offices offer free consultations, so take that into consideration; you can save a great deal of money if you look for the right offers. Ultimately, take the time to find someone that you are comfortable working with – this will help ensure that your lawyer is really focused on your best interests.
Ask questions – during the consultation, be sure to ask about the lawyer’s experience, success rate, fees, and any other questions you may have
Once you’ve found potential lawyers, the next step is setting up a consultation. During this consultation, it’s important to ask the right questions so that you can gauge whether the lawyer has the experience and skill necessary to do a great job. It’s also important to ask what kind of fees they charge and their success rate with cases similar to yours. The answers will give you an insight into how well-informed they are, how confident they are in their abilities, and how committed they are to give your case the attention it deserves. Asking the right questions during this initial meeting will make sure that you have made the right choice for your legal needs and put your mind at rest about selecting a qualified lawyer that you can trust.
Make a decision – after meeting with several different lawyers, it’s time to choose the one you feel most comfortable with
Making a decision as important as hiring a lawyer may seem daunting, but with the proper research, it can be made much easier. After meeting with several different lawyers, you should have narrowed down your options and now it’s time to settle on the one that you feel most at ease with. Consider their qualifications and how their advice aligns with your needs and goals; if all signs point in the same direction then you have probably found a lawyer that you can trust. Remember to ask questions before going any further, as finding out more information could save you time and money in the long run. The key is doing your homework so that when it comes time to make a decision, you can do so with confidence.
Choosing a lawyer you can trust doesn’t have to be difficult. By following these simple steps, you can rest assured that you’re making the best decision for your case. Remember to do your research, ask plenty of questions, and take some time to meet with several different lawyers before making your final choice. With a little bit of effort, you’ll find the perfect lawyer for your needs in no time.
